Carlsbad, Eddy County, New Mexico
February 6, 1977
SISK
Services will be held Monday at 2 p.m. at West Funeral Home Chapel for John Miller Sisk, 77, 404 N. Mesa St. He died Friday.
Officiating will be the Rev. G.N. Ensor of Cavern Baptist Church. Burial will be in Carlsbad Cemetery. Pallbearers will be Ronald G. Evans, Darr Angell, Billy Carlyle, Harold Sisk, O.T. Guest and Roy Hauk.
Sisk was born in Oran, Tex. During the 1930s he worked on road construction, moving here in 1937. In 1939 he began working at U.S. Potash Co. He moved to Arizona in 1954, where he was employed at Magma Copper Co. He retired in 1968, moving here.
Survivors include the widow, Effie, Carlsbad; two sons, Charles Ray, Hagerman, and Jack N., Woodland Hills, Calif.; two daughters, Thelma Angell, Hagerman, and Willie Joyce Evans, Clay Poole, Ariz.; one brother, Claude M., Silver City; two sisters, Willie Mae McBride, Levelland, Tex., and Mary Murdock, Carlsbad; 12 grandchildren and four great-grandchildren.
